			<description><![CDATA[I have been unemployed since being laid off in Feb, 2011 due to the company outsourcing my department. With the exception(s) of two temp jobs, one from April-July of 2011, and the other for but a week last month, I've been barely existing on unemployment benefits. Now with the extension of Federal unemployment being cut completely off on Dec 29, I'm absolutely terrified. It doesn't help that I live in Brevard County, Fl (home to Cape Canaveral, where some 5000-10000 employees lost THEIR jobs this summer). Our COUNTY UE rate is 11.10% (as of yesterday), but because FIVE large Fl counties saw their rates drop below 7.5%, the STATE UE avg has dropped to the point that Gov Scott has cut off the extensions for the entire STATE.
